US Q4 2025 GDP growth up 1.4 pct, well below estimate
U.S. economic growth increased at a 1.4 percent annual rate in the fourth quarter, the Department of Commerce reported on Friday.This was well below the 2.5 percent growth that analysts had predicted for the quarter.

Indonesia lands 19-pct tariff in US reciprocal trade agreement
Indonesia and the United States have signed a reciprocal trade agreement under which Washington will maintain the previously agreed 19-percent tariff on goods from the Southeast Asian country, Indonesian authorities said on Friday.
